Software open-source vs. software proprietar: Avantaje și dezavantaje

Atunci când vine vorba despre alegerea unui software pentru nevoile tale, una dintre cele mai mari dileme cu care te poți confrunta este dacă să optezi pentru un software open-source sau pentru unul proprietar. Ambele opțiuni au avantaje și dezavantaje, iar în funcție de scopul pentru care îl folosești, alegerea poate face diferența în eficiența și costurile tale. În acest articol, vom explora ambele tipuri de software, analizând caracteristicile, beneficiile și limitările fiecăruia.

Ce este software-ul open-source?

Software-ul open-source este un tip de program informatic al cărui cod sursă este disponibil publicului. Oricine poate să vizualizeze, să modifice și să distribuie acest cod, fapt ce încurajează dezvoltarea colaborativă. Exemple populare de software open-source includ sistemele de operare Linux, browserul Firefox și platforma de gestionare a conținutului WordPress.

Unul dintre cele mai mari avantaje ale software-ului open-source este faptul că este de obicei disponibil gratuit. De asemenea, utilizatorii au libertatea de a adapta software-ul în funcție de nevoile lor, ceea ce înseamnă că acest tip de software poate fi personalizat mai ușor decât cel proprietar.

Ce este software-ul proprietar?

Pe de altă parte, software-ul proprietar este un software care este deținut de o companie sau de o persoană fizică, iar codul său sursă este închis și inaccesibil publicului. Acest tip de software este, de obicei, licențiat, iar utilizatorii plătesc pentru a-l folosi. Exemple de software proprietar includ sistemele de operare Windows, suitele de productivitate Microsoft Office și aplicațiile Adobe Photoshop.

Software-ul proprietar este, de obicei, asociat cu suport tehnic oficial, actualizări regulate și o experiență mai ușor de utilizat, dar vine și cu un preț mai ridicat. De asemenea, utilizatorii nu au acces la codul sursă, ceea ce înseamnă că nu pot modifica software-ul pentru a-l adapta nevoilor lor.

Avantajele și dezavantajele software-ului open-source

Avantaje:

  1. Gratuitate: Cele mai multe programe open-source sunt gratuite, ceea ce poate fi un avantaj semnificativ, mai ales pentru cei care au un buget restrâns.
  2. Flexibilitate și personalizare: Cu acces complet la codul sursă, utilizatorii pot modifica și adapta software-ul pentru a satisface nevoile lor exacte. Acesta poate fi un mare avantaj pentru dezvoltatori sau organizații care au cerințe specifice.
  3. Comunitate activă: Software-ul open-source beneficiază de suportul unei comunități mari și active. Acesta poate însemna soluționarea rapidă a problemelor și o mulțime de resurse educaționale disponibile.
  4. Securitate: Deși poate părea contraintuitiv, software-ul open-source poate fi mai sigur, deoarece mai mulți dezvoltatori inspectează și corectează vulnerabilitățile, ceea ce duce la îmbunătățiri rapide ale securității.

Dezavantaje:

  1. Suport tehnic limitat: Majoritatea software-urilor open-source nu oferă suport tehnic oficial, ceea ce înseamnă că utilizatorii trebuie să se bazeze pe forumuri, ghiduri online și comunități pentru a rezolva problemele.
  2. Interfață mai puțin intuitivă: Unele programe open-source pot fi mai greu de utilizat pentru utilizatorii care nu sunt familiarizați cu tehnologia, având o interfață mai puțin prietenoasă față de alternativele comerciale.
  3. Compatibilitate limitată: Anumite aplicații open-source pot să nu fie compatibile cu software-ul sau hardware-ul specific, ceea ce poate reprezenta o problemă pentru utilizatori.

Avantajele și dezavantajele software-ului proprietar

Avantaje:

  1. Suport tehnic și actualizări regulate: Unul dintre principalele avantaje ale software-ului proprietar este că vine cu un suport tehnic dedicat și actualizări regulate. Companiile care dezvoltă software-ul sunt responsabile de remedierea bug-urilor și de adăugarea de noi funcționalități.
  2. Experiență de utilizare optimizată: Software-ul proprietar este adesea mai ușor de utilizat, cu interfețe intuitive și o integrare mai bună cu alte aplicații și sisteme. Acesta poate fi un mare avantaj pentru utilizatorii care nu au cunoștințe tehnice avansate.
  3. Soluții complete: Multe programe proprietare oferă o gamă largă de funcționalități și instrumente, care pot satisface nevoile utilizatorilor fără a fi necesar să instaleze software suplimentar.

Dezavantaje:

  1. Costuri: Software-ul proprietar vine cu licențe costisitoare, iar acest lucru poate reprezenta un dezavantaj semnificativ pentru cei care au un buget limitat. De asemenea, costurile pot crește pentru actualizările sau pentru funcționalitățile suplimentare.
  2. Lipsa de personalizare: Utilizatorii nu au acces la codul sursă și, prin urmare, nu pot modifica software-ul în funcție de nevoile lor. Acesta poate fi un dezavantaj pentru cei care doresc mai multă flexibilitate.
  3. Dependența de un furnizor: Folosind software proprietar, te bazezi pe un singur furnizor pentru actualizări, suport și rezolvarea problemelor. Dacă compania respectivă decide să întrerupă suportul pentru produsul respectiv, utilizatorii pot fi lăsați fără opțiuni.

Concluzie

Atât software-ul open-source, cât și cel proprietar au avantajele și dezavantajele lor. Alegerea între cele două depinde în mare măsură de nevoile tale specifice. Dacă ai un buget limitat și îți dorești control total asupra programului, software-ul open-source ar putea fi alegerea ideală. Pe de altă parte, dacă ai nevoie de un suport tehnic constant și de un software ușor de utilizat, software-ul proprietar ar putea fi mai potrivit. În final, cheia este să îți cunoști nevoile și să alegi soluția care îți va oferi cele mai bune beneficii pe termen lung.

You might like